From 7b38c0424eca2f49a0c9a931766c816e21f1d86b Mon Sep 17 00:00:00 2001 From: simon Date: Sun, 08 Dec 2002 22:58:45 +0000 Subject: - merged the two duplicated toggleButton methods into a shared one --- (limited to 'noncore/multimedia/opieplayer2/mediawidget.cpp') diff --git a/noncore/multimedia/opieplayer2/mediawidget.cpp b/noncore/multimedia/opieplayer2/mediawidget.cpp index ca84019..62266ad 100644 --- a/noncore/multimedia/opieplayer2/mediawidget.cpp +++ b/noncore/multimedia/opieplayer2/mediawidget.cpp @@ -68,11 +68,17 @@ bool MediaWidget::isOverButton( const QPoint &position, int buttonId ) const buttonMask.pixelIndex( position.x(), position.y() ) == buttonId + 1 ); } -void MediaWidget::repaintButton( int buttonId ) +void MediaWidget::paintButton( int buttonId ) { QPainter p( this ); paintButton( p, buttonId ); } +void MediaWidget::toggleButton( int buttonId ) +{ + buttons[ buttonId ].isDown = !buttons[ buttonId ].isDown; + paintButton( buttonId ); +} + /* vim: et sw=4 ts=4 */ -- cgit v0.9.0.2